Notes on Batteries and Rechargeable Batteries
 
•   Batteries/rechargeable batteries must be kept out of the reach of children.
 
•   Do not let batteries/rechargeable batteries lie around openly. There is a risk of bat-
teries being swallowed by children or pets. If they are swallowed, consult a doctor 
immediately.
 
•   Leaking  or  damaged  normal/rechargeable  batteries  in  contact  with  the  skin  can 
cause acid burns; therefore, use suitable safety gloves.
 
•    Batteries/rechargeable batteries must not be short-circuited, opened or thrown into 
fire. There is a risk of explosion!
 
•    Do  not  recharge  normal,  non-rechargeable  batteries,  risk  of  explosion!  Only  re-
charge rechargeable batteries that are intended for this purpose; use a suitable bat-
tery charger.
 
•   Check that the polarity is correct when inserting the battery/rechargeable battery 
(pay attention to plus/+ and minus/-).

DCF Reception
The reception attempt for the daily automatic synchronisation with the DCF time is done several 
times a day. One successful reception per day is sufficient to keep the deviation to less than one 
second. 
In Germany, the DCF signal is encoded and transmitted via a DCF 
transmitter in Mainflingen (near Frankfurt am Main). Its range is 
up to 1500 km and, under ideal reception conditions, even up to 
2000 km.
Among  other  things,  the  DCF  signal  includes  the  precise  time 
(theoretical  deviation  of  1  second  in  a  million  years!)  and  the 
date.
Naturally, this also eliminates the hassle of manually setting up 
summer and winter times.
If your delivered watch does not yet display the correct time, the 
reception of the time signal has to be triggered manually.
Manual Reception Attempt
•  Press button A (1) until the DCF symbol (3) starts to flash on the display.
•   The better the DCF reception is, the more segments are shown above the DCF symbol (3). Posi-
tion the watch in a place so that as many segments as possible are displayed.
•   The hands adjust themselves automatically to the current time after a successful reception of 
the time signal and the DCF symbol (3) appears permanently in the display.
   The manual reception attempt can be cancelled by pressing button A (1) again (press 
and hold for 2 seconds).
 
 The detection of the time signal and its evaluation can last a few minutes. Do not move 
the watch during this time. Do not use any buttons!
 
 Bad reception can be caused, for example, by metallised insulated glass, reinforced 
concrete buildings, coated special wallpapers, proximity to electronic devices, or in-
stallation in basements.
 
 If the DCF symbol in the display (3) goes out after the reception attempt, change the 
reception location for the watch and restart the reception attempt, as described above.
